.Titulos_de_tablas {font-size: 10px;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	color: #29542C;
	font-weight: bold; 
}
.ALERTA {font-size: 12px; 
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	color: #FF0000;
	font-weight: bold; 
}

.Texto {
	font-size: 9px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#29542C;
}
.Texto2 {
	font-size: 8px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#29542C;
}
.TextoBlnaco {
	font-size: 9px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
}

a:link {
	color: #29542C;
	text-decoration: none;
}
a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
a:visited {
	text-decoration: none;
	color: #29542C;
}
a:hover {
	text-decoration: underline;
	color: #CC6600;
}
a:active {
	text-decoration: none;
	color: #29542C;
}
div.contenedor {
		width: 760px;
		height: 153px;
		border: 1px solid #29542C;
		position: absolute;
		top: 240px;
		left: 10px;
		background:#ffffff;
	}
div.contenedor01 {
		width: 740px;
		border: 1px solid #29542C;
		position: absolute;
		top: 220px;
		left: 10px;
		background:#ffffff;
	}
div.contenedor02 {
		width: 760px;
		border: 1px solid #29542C;
		position: absolute;
		top: 220px;
		left: 10px;
		background:#ffffff;
	}
div.movible {
		width: 100%;
		height: 20px;
		background:#AFD66D;
		cursor: move;
	}
div.menu {
	width:796px;
	border: 1px solid #29542C;
	background:#ffffff;
	position: center;
	}
div.contienedatos {
	width: 760px;
	border: 1px solid #29542C;
	position: absolute;
	background:#ffffff;
	}
	
div.CUADRADO {
	width: 760px;
	border: 1px solid #29542C;
	position: absolute;
	background:#ffffff;
	left: 13px;
	top: 244px;
	}
div.Contiene {
		width: 760px;
		height: 138px;
		border: 1px solid #29542C;
		position: absolute;
		top:310px;
		left: 10px;
		background:#ffffff;
		}
div.mover {
		width: 750px;
		height: 20px;
		background:#AFD66D;
		cursor: move;
	}
div.marco {
		width: 760px;
		height: 153px;
		border: 1px solid #29542C;
		position: absolute;
		top: 20px;
		left: 10px;
		background:#ffffff;}
		
div.MARCOFLOT {
	width: 371px;
	height: 110px;
	border: 1px solid #29542C;
	position: absolute;
	top: 47px;
	left: 332px;
	background:#ffffff;
	overflow: hidden;
}


div.MARCO_FLOTANTE_DOS {
	border: 1px solid #29542C;
	position: absolute;
	top: 197px;
	left: 264px;
	background:#ffffff;
	overflow: hidden;
	width: 386px;
	height: 174px;
}

div.MARCO_FLOTANTE_TRES{
	border: 1px solid #29542C;
	position: absolute;
	top: 388px;
	left: 135px;
	background:#ffffff;
	overflow: hidden;
	width: 529px;
}
div.MARCO_FLOTANTE_CUATRO {
	border: 1px solid #29542C;
	position: absolute;
	top: 74px;
	left: 13px;
	background:#ffffff;
	overflow: hidden;
	width: 760px;
	height: 154px;
}
		div.marcochico {
		width: 760px;
		height: 140px;
		border: 1px solid #29542C;
		position: absolute;
		top: 21px;
		left: 10px;
		background:#ffffff;}
		
		
			
div.borde_boton_Eliminar {
	width: 71px;
	height: 17px;
	border: 1px solid #29542C;
	position: absolute;
	background:#ffffff;
	left: 556px;
	top: -8px;
}
div.borde_boton_Guardar_Actualizar {
	width: 71px;
	height: 17px;
	border: 1px solid #29542C;
	position: absolute;
	background:#ffffff;
	left: 637px;
	top: -8px;
}
div.borde_boton_Cerrar {
	width: 100px;
	height: 17px;
	border: 1px solid #29542C;
	position: absolute;
	background:#ffffff;
	left: 520px;
	top: -8px;
}
div.borde_boton_Imprimir {
	width: 71px;
	height: 17px;
	border: 1px solid #29542C;
	position: absolute;
	background:#ffffff;
	left: 430px;
	top: -8px;
}

div.borde_boton_Imprimir_reporte {
	width: 71px;
	height: 17px;
	border: 1px solid #29542C;
	position: absolute;
	background:#ffffff;
	left: 550px;
	top: -8px;
}
div.borde_boton_bodega_Agregar {
	width: 71px;
	height: 11px;
	border: 1px solid #29542C;
	background:#ffffff;
	position: absolute;
	left: 651px;
	top: 709px;
}
.borde_boton_numero {
		BORDER-RIGHT: #29542C 1px solid;
	 	BORDER-TOP: #29542C 1px solid; 
	 	FONT-SIZE: 9px; 
	 	BORDER-LEFT: #29542C 1px solid; 
	 	COLOR: #29542C; 
	 	BORDER-BOTTOM: #29542C 1px solid; 
	 	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; 
	 	BACKGROUND-COLOR: #ffffff; 
	 	TEXT-DECORATION: none;
		text-align:center;
}

div.border_Capa_Contenedora {
		width: 740px;
		border: 1px solid #29542C;
		position: absolute;
		top: 40px;
		left: 10px;
		
/*-moz-border-radius: 10px;
-webkit-border-radius: 10px;
 behavior:url(border-radius.htc;*/
		}

div.border_Capa_Ingreso_Pro {
	border: 1px solid #29542C;
		}
.Estilo2 {font-family: Verdana, Arial, Helvetica, sans-serif; color: #29542C; }

.txtBox {
		BORDER-RIGHT: #29542C 1px solid;
	 	BORDER-TOP: #29542C 1px solid; 
	 	FONT-SIZE: 9px; 
	 	BORDER-LEFT: #29542C 1px solid; 
	 	COLOR: #29542C; 
	 	BORDER-BOTTOM: #29542C 1px solid; 
	 	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; 
	 	BACKGROUND-COLOR: #ffffff; 
	 	TEXT-DECORATION: none;
}
#tooltip {
	position: absolute;
	padding: 4px;
	color: #FFF;
	font-family:Arial, Helvetica, sans-serif;
	font-size: 12px;
	display: none;
	text-align: left;
	background-color: #000;
	opacity: 8.8;
	-moz-opacity: 8.8;
	filter: alpha(opacity=80);
}
 
.tooltipTitle {
	font-weight: bold;
	color:#FF9900;
}

div.boton_Imprimir {
	width: 69px;
	height: 70px;
	position: absolute;
	left: 386px;
	top: 2px;
}
div.boton_siguiente {
	width: 69px;
	height: 70px;
	position: absolute;
	left: 661px;
	top: 2px;
}
div.boton_actualiza {
	width: 69px;
	height: 70px;
	position: absolute;
	left: 476px;
	top: 2px;
}
div.boton_guarda{
	width: 69px;
	height: 70px;
	position: absolute;
	left: 570px;
	top: 2px;
}


div.MARCO_INICIO {
	border: 1px solid #29542C;
	width: 785px;
	background:#ffffff;
	left: 227px;
	top: 95px;
}
